#include <ap_RDFContactGTK.h>
Public Member Functions | |
| AP_RDFContactGTK (PD_DocumentRDFHandle rdf, PD_ResultBindings_t::iterator &it) | |
| virtual | ~AP_RDFContactGTK () |
| virtual void * | createEditor () |
| virtual void | updateFromEditorData (PD_DocumentRDFMutationHandle m) |
Private Attributes | |
| GtkWidget * | m_mainWidget |
| GtkEntry * | w_name |
| GtkEntry * | w_nick |
| GtkEntry * | w_email |
| GtkEntry * | w_homePage |
| GtkEntry * | w_imageUrl |
| GtkEntry * | w_phone |
| GtkEntry * | w_jabberID |
| AP_RDFContactGTK::AP_RDFContactGTK | ( | PD_DocumentRDFHandle | rdf, | |
| PD_ResultBindings_t::iterator & | it | |||
| ) |
| AP_RDFContactGTK::~AP_RDFContactGTK | ( | ) | [virtual] |
References PD_RDFSemanticItem::m_name, and UT_DEBUGMSG.
| void * AP_RDFContactGTK::createEditor | ( | ) | [virtual] |
Implements PD_RDFSemanticItem.
References PD_RDFContact::m_email, PD_RDFContact::m_homePage, PD_RDFContact::m_imageUrl, PD_RDFContact::m_jabberID, m_mainWidget, PD_RDFSemanticItem::m_name, PD_RDFContact::m_nick, PD_RDFContact::m_phone, newDialogBuilder(), setEntry(), UT_DEBUGMSG, w_email, w_homePage, w_imageUrl, w_jabberID, w_name, w_nick, and w_phone.
| void AP_RDFContactGTK::updateFromEditorData | ( | PD_DocumentRDFMutationHandle | m | ) | [virtual] |
Implements PD_RDFSemanticItem.
References PD_URI::c_str(), XAP_App::createUUIDString(), XAP_App::getApp(), PD_RDFSemanticItem::getRDF(), PD_RDFSemanticItem::linkingSubject(), PD_RDFContact::m_email, PD_RDFContact::m_homePage, PD_RDFContact::m_imageUrl, PD_RDFContact::m_jabberID, PD_RDFSemanticItem::m_linkingSubject, PD_RDFSemanticItem::m_name, PD_RDFContact::m_nick, PD_RDFContact::m_phone, PD_RDFSemanticItem::setRDFType(), tostr(), PD_URI::toString(), PD_RDFSemanticItem::updateTriple(), UT_DEBUGMSG, w_email, w_homePage, w_imageUrl, w_jabberID, w_name, w_nick, and w_phone.
GtkWidget* AP_RDFContactGTK::m_mainWidget [private] |
Referenced by createEditor().
GtkEntry* AP_RDFContactGTK::w_email [private] |
Referenced by createEditor(), and updateFromEditorData().
GtkEntry* AP_RDFContactGTK::w_homePage [private] |
Referenced by createEditor(), and updateFromEditorData().
GtkEntry* AP_RDFContactGTK::w_imageUrl [private] |
Referenced by createEditor(), and updateFromEditorData().
GtkEntry* AP_RDFContactGTK::w_jabberID [private] |
Referenced by createEditor(), and updateFromEditorData().
GtkEntry* AP_RDFContactGTK::w_name [private] |
Referenced by createEditor(), and updateFromEditorData().
GtkEntry* AP_RDFContactGTK::w_nick [private] |
Referenced by createEditor(), and updateFromEditorData().
GtkEntry* AP_RDFContactGTK::w_phone [private] |
Referenced by createEditor(), and updateFromEditorData().
1.7.1